mouse-highlight does not do as documented, which seems to be a bug.
i confirmed with emacs -Q. i did not find a similar bug report.
===
"If the value is an integer, highlighting is only shown
after moving the mouse, while keyboard input turns off the
highlight even when the mouse is over the clickable text."
in my usage, highlighting shows when mouse has not moved.
it also shows when there is keyboard input.
i find highlighting highly distracting unless i am using the
mouse, yet i find it useful when i do use the mouse. it is so
distracting that i have to turn it off unless this is fixed.
(inb4: i find that the following variables are not useful for
me in practice: mouse-avoidance-mode, track-mouse,
make-pointer-invisible. there is no setting for mouse-avoidance-mode
that works for me. banish does not work for me. i do not want to fix
mouse-avoidance-mode. i want to fix mouse-highlight.)
i use unclutter(1), which works perfectly for me to turn off the mouse,
but of course does not turn off the highlighting. if mouse-highlight
could do as documented, it would be great.
